Headliner: Zach Reinert
Zach Reinert is a comedian out of Denver, Co. His debut album 'A Boatload of Jokes' was featured as album of the week on comedy 103.1 FM, is featured on Sirius XM Raw Dog, and was named best comedy album of 2020 by Denver Westword
Feature: Hannah Jones
Hannah is a stand up comedian, writer, and improvisor based in Denver, Colorado. After being homeschooled in a religious co-op, her irreverent takes on sex, religion, and politics are as original as they are deeply uncomfortable for her mother to hear.
She is the creator of the Denver satire publication Westish, which has been written about in Denverite and Westword, and covered on Channel 7 News. You can also find her writing in Apt, Split Lip, Atlantis, and more. She performs weekly on the improv team Barkley and this year she was invited to the Beast Village and High Plains comedy festivals. Above all of that, she holds the career defining title of the 2007 Fayetteville Christian Homeschool Chess Club's "Most Improved," and has been improving ever since.

With: Kate Strobel
Kate Strobel is a Denver-based comedian known for her honest and unique voice that hilariously grapples with what it's like to be socially awkward and perpetually anxious. Kate has been a Semi Finalist in the Comedy Works New Faces contest, and has been featured on Denver's most beloved showcases including Lucha, Libre & Laughs. You can see Kate perform on showcases all around Denver.
